What is the purpose of the informal letter to your neighbor?
The purpose of an informal letter to your neighbor is to communicate personal messages in a friendly and approachable manner. It helps in strengthening community ties and fostering good relationships. Such letters often include invitations, casual updates, or requests for assistance.
Which key details should be included in the invitation within the letter?
The invitation should clearly mention the date, time, and location of the event. It is also important to include the purpose or nature of the event to inform your neighbor properly. Additionally, providing contact information or RSVP instructions helps in organizing the response.
How does the tone differ in an informal letter compared to a formal letter?
The tone of an informal letter is warm, friendly, and conversational, creating a relaxed atmosphere. In contrast, a formal letter maintains a professional and respectful tone, focusing on clarity and politeness. Informal letters often use personal language and expressions to convey a closer relationship.
What greeting and closing expressions are appropriate for this type of letter?
Appropriate greetings include "Dear [Name]," "Hello," or simply the neighbor's first name for a personal touch. For closing, phrases like "Best wishes," "Warm regards," or "See you soon" are suitable and friendly. These expressions help keep the tone informal and cordial.
What information must be clear to ensure your neighbor understands the invitation?
The event details such as the date, time, and place must be clearly stated to avoid confusion. It is also helpful to specify the reason for the invitation and what to expect at the event. Clear instructions for responding, such as RSVP, ensure your neighbor can easily confirm attendance.
